SN65LVDM1677DGG UART Interface IC LVDS Interface IC 16-Channel LVDM Transceiver
FEATURES
Sixteen Low-Voltage Differential Transceivers. Designed for Signaling Rates up to 200 Mbps per Receiver or 650 Mbps per Transmitter.
Simplex (Point-to-Point) or Half-Duplex (Multipoint) Interface
• Typical Differential Output Voltage of 340 mV Into a 50-Ω Load
• Integrated 110-Ω Line Termination on 'LVDM1677 Product
• Propagation Delay Time: – Receiver: 3 ns Typ

• Driver is High Impedance When Disabled or With VCC < 1.5 V for Power Up/Down Glitch-Free Performance and Hot-Plugging Events
Bus-Terminal ESD Protection Exceeds 12 kV
Low-Voltage TTL (LVTTL) Logic Input Levels
DESCRIPTION
These products are similar to TIA/EIA-644 standard compliant devices (SN65LVDS) counterparts except that the output current of the drivers are doubled. This modification provides a minimum differential output voltage magnitude of 247 mV into a 50-Ω load and allows double-terminated lines and half-duplex operation. The receivers detect a voltage difference of 100 mV with up to 1 V of ground potential difference between a transmitter and receiver.
